Moved calculation of barycentric face weights from the "patch" stage to
authorLukas Tönne <lukas.toenne@gmail.com>
Sat, 13 Dec 2014 12:49:51 +0000 (13:49 +0100)
committerLukas Tönne <lukas.toenne@gmail.com>
Sat, 13 Dec 2014 12:49:51 +0000 (13:49 +0100)
commit291afdd5f09a4b5d49cd17f2e3810b0dce59c88c
treece6071756bb06fa6759676cb279df1d3dd6c2d69
parent40ab3cd5e065fe14bbb2ca6bc5383d04520d6f5d
Moved calculation of barycentric face weights from the "patch" stage to
the "blob" stage.

Face interpolation itself does not depend on vertex groups. It makes
sense to have this in the slower sampling stage ("blobs") instead, so
the second copying/dupli stage ("patches") stays as fast as possible.

The workflow rationale is that users can create a ground surface
sampling once (which can take a few minutes on large scales), and then
continue tweaking the dupli objects and vertex groups of the ground,
which is quite fast (< 1 second typically).
object_physics_meadow/blob.py
object_physics_meadow/meadow.py